Gear4Music has fulfilled the strong expectations of its 4-month Christmas trading period with revenue growth of 42% bang in line. That’s also close to the 44% growth seen in the first half.The UK (+25% in H2 versus +30% in H1) continues to provide substantial growth while international sales (69% vs 70%) are powering ahead too thanks to increased capacity and localised delivery options provided by the new hubs in Sweden and Germany.Active customers were up 38% at 450,000 and 15% higher than at the half year.
